Milner's Chapel has been rooted in the Greenhill Community for over 150 years. With a rich history, the members of

the Church strive to continue the legacy of it's founding members.

 

The history of Milner's Chapel dates back to 1870, when Mr. J.G. Bishop served as Pastor.

 

In April 1932, Edgar and Myrtle Kennedy gave land upon which Milner's Chapel was constructed. Members of the

Church handled construction, which was completed in the winter of 1932. During the construction, services were held at

the home of Mr. George Mercer, near a spring in the warmer months and in a tent during the colder months. This home sat

behind the Church site in the foothills of El Reposo Nursing Home. The bricks of the Church were hand forged by

members at H.L. Stutts water mill using sand, gravel, and cement. The members raised money for construction by

auctioning off items such as quilts and rugs, selling eggs, and having bake sales. 

​

In 1946, a parsonage was constructed and furnished by the members of the Church. The women of the Church picked

cotton to pay for two bedroom suites. The parsonage was sold and moved in 1973. In 1948, the Church was wired

for electricity. In 1957-58 three classrooms were added in the basement of the Church. In the early 1960's a new piano

was purchased. The piano was paid for by the men and women of the church, volunteering a day's work and picking

cotton. In 1968, the Church sanctuary was remodeled including paneling the walls, new light fixtures, two new

classrooms, and carpeting. The remodel was paid for by donations from Church members. In 1971, running water

was added to the Church which included the addition of two bathrooms. 

​

The Church has experienced significant changes since its inception, and been associated with five different

conferences: Methodist Episcopal Church, Methodist Episcopal Church South, The Methodist Church, United

Methodist Church, and Global Methodist Church. 

​

In 2022, Milner's Chapel United Methodist Church became Milner's Chapel Methodist Church at the disaffiliation

from the United Methodist Church Conference.  

 

As of September 2023, there are 67 members of the Church, many of which are descendants of

Edgar and Myrtle Kennedy.
